Summary

Why did Jesus breathe on His disciples in John 20?   It is one of the strangest moments in the Gospels, but it may be one of the most important.   In this episode of Shadows to Substance, George Sayour explores the connection between Jesus breathing on His disciples, God breathing life into Adam in Genesis 2, the Holy Spirit, new creation, and the work of Christ.   Was Jesus intentionally echoing the creation of Adam?   Was this a preview of Pentecost?   And what does it reveal about salvation, resurrection, and the new humanity in Christ?
